For centuries it was used as a traditional remedy for most … Allium sativum is a perennial flowering plant growing from a bulb. It has a tall, erect flowering stem that grows up to 1 m (3 ft). The leaf blade is flat, linear, solid, and approximately 1.25–2.5 cm (0.5–1.0 in) wide, with an acute apex. The plant may produce pink to purple flowers from July to September in the Northern Hemisphere. The bulb is odoriferous and contains outer layers of thin sheathing leaves surrounding an inner sheath that encloses the clove. WebMay 4, 2013 · An extract of the plant can be used as a fungicide [15]. It is used in the treatment of blight and mould or fungal diseases of tomatoes and potatoes [13]. If a few cloves of garlic are spread amongst stored fruit, they will act to delay the fruit from rotting [12] . The growing plant is said to repel insects, rabbits and moles [5] [16]. Garlic is similar to onion, except instead of producing a single bulbous stem or large bulb, it produces a compound bulb consisting of groups of white or purplish scales. Each group is referred to as a clove, and the bulb is enclosed in a purplish membranous covering.
